Yuto Horigome, who won the gold medal on the skateboarding at the Tokyo Olympics, held the opening ceremony in the match between the Angels and the Mariners, the major league baseball player to which Shohei Ohtani belongs.

23-year-old Horimai is based in Los Angeles and appeared at the opening ceremony on the 24th at the Mariners match in Anaheim, the home of the Angels.



Horigome, who responded to the interview before the opening ceremony, said about Otani, who is four years older, "I am always inspired as the same Japanese because I am a player who is very active in the world. I'm really looking forward to seeing the match. "



He said that he also watched the opening game in April at the stadium, saying, "Otani always has a calm and cool image. He is meeting expectations despite the pressure."

At the opening ceremony, he appeared in a uniform with a uniform number of "7" with his name on it, and threw a mountain of balls at Velázquez, who played the role of catcher, but he was off course and had a bitter smile.



After the opening ceremony, Horigome said, "I was very nervous. I was disappointed that I couldn't throw a strike."
